birdcage-tui

Terminal UI for controlling Winegard satellite dishes. Built on Textual with six screens covering everything from manual pointing to live satellite tracking.

Try it without hardware:

uvx birdcage-tui --demo

Install

pip install birdcage-tui

# With camera capture support (JPEG annotation, FITS export)
pip install birdcage-tui[camera]

Screens

Key Screen What it does
F1 Dashboard Live AZ/EL readout, compass rose, motor status, signal gauge
F2 Control Manual jog, satellite presets, Track mode (rotctld), Craft mode (live TLE)
F3 Signal RSSI bargraph, azimuth sweep plot, sky heatmap
F4 System NVS editor, firmware ID, motor dynamics, PID tuning, A3981 diagnostics
F5 Console Raw serial terminal to the dish firmware
F6 Camera Capture overlay with multi-trigger pipeline (requires camera extra)

Usage

# Demo mode (no dish required)
birdcage-tui --demo

# Connect to hardware
birdcage-tui --port /dev/ttyUSB0 --firmware hal205

# Carryout G2 at 115200 baud
birdcage-tui --port /dev/ttyUSB2 --firmware g2 --baud 115200
